Amidst the glow sticks, fire dancers, and drugs trips at an outdoor music festival Amita, a twenty something modern hippie, and her eccentric dread headed best friend Sara meet a pair of handsome musicians named Johnny and Jared. After an impromptu first date Jared finds an illuminating journal belonging to Amita filled with poetry. With a bottle of whiskey and his charismatic nature Jared convinces Amita to try her hand at songwriting. Amita’s soon learns that Jared’s plan also includes a performance at an open mic night that immobilizes her with fear. Now this elementary school choir reject has to face her demons and desires or gamble losing Jared forever. With the help of her friends, Amita learns that the biggest obstacle standing in the way of your dreams is herself and taking a chance on her dream is easier than living in its shadow.
